上传一个16*16点阵的资料(SCH+PCB+源程序),高手不要见笑.

2020-01-30 13:54发布

上传一个16*16点阵的资料(SCH+PCB+源程序),高手不要见笑....
今天看到我们公司的工程师也在用这个论坛,看来这论坛真不错.``~~
点击此处下载程序 ourdev_522737.rar(文件大小:11K) (原文件名:lesson_4.rar)
点击此处下载(原理图+PCB) ourdev_522741.rar(文件大小:2.33M) (原文件名:dzping_1.rar)


(原文件名:未标题-1.jpg)


(原文件名:3.jpg)


(原文件名:SDC13631.JPG)


(原文件名:SDC13635.JPG)


(原文件名:SDC13636.JPG)


(原文件名:SDC13637.JPG)


(原文件名:SDC13638.JPG)
友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
57条回答
Helloeveryon
1楼-- · 2020-02-04 23:05
回复【楼主位】hepday  
-----------------------------------------------------------------------

楼主好,看到你的程序有点小不明白
                        for(j=0;j<25;j++) //移动速度
                        {
                        for(i=0;i<16;i++)
                            {          
                                                        
                                sendbyteR(hanzi1[0][i*2+1+b]);
                                                sendbyteR(hanzi1[0][i*2+b]);
                                                P0=i;                                                                                                                                                                          
                                STR=1;                                               
                                                STR=0;                                                                                                                                                                                                       
                                                delay(10);  //实物板将40改为10
                                   }
                         }
                        b+=2;  //移动列数,4为每次移动2列
                    if(b>=384) b=0;       
你既然显示的是hanzi1[0]也就是只有三十二个字节,后面怎么可以查找到383个(if(b>=384) b=0;),难道C语言会自动从该地址往下索引??
nanguaqin
2楼-- · 2020-02-05 03:06
我自己用万能板做了一个

(原文件名:图片 015.jpg)


(原文件名:图片 016.jpg)


(原文件名:图片 020.jpg)
hepday
3楼-- · 2020-02-05 06:38
回复【43楼】Helloeveryon
回复【楼主位】hepday   
-----------------------------------------------------------------------
楼主好,看到你的程序有点小不明白
for(j=0;j&lt;25;j++) //移动速度
{  
        for(i=0;i&lt;16;i++)
    {   
                                 
                sendbyter(hanzi1[0][i*2+1+b]);
sendbyter(hanzi1[0][i*2+b]);
p0=i;                                                                                                     ......
-----------------------------------------------------------------------

自己实验吧~~把那个0去掉的!这个程序应该是最简单的了!
unnormal
4楼-- · 2020-02-05 07:27
 精彩回答 2  元偷偷看……
xiaoyigechaos
5楼-- · 2020-02-05 10:16
网络卡,看不见图片   先mark
yxf861284
6楼-- · 2020-02-05 15:33
要是有推挽直接输出的就好了,最起码成本少

一周热门 更多>